
Global Jihad Movement
The Global Jihad Movement is an international effort by certain extremist groups to promote their interpretation of Islamic principles through violent means. They aim to establish a worldwide Islamic caliphate by targeting governments, institutions, and societies they see as enemies of their ideology. This movement is driven by a desire to unite Muslim communities under their strict religious beliefs, often resorting to terrorism and insurgency to achieve their goals. It is associated with organizations like al-Qaeda and ISIS, which operate across borders, inspiring and coordinating attacks globally.
